What Does CU2 Stand for?

I was just wondering what those 3 alphanumeric digits stood for. CL9 for the 1st gen TSX too I believe. Sorry for the noobness

It's Honda internal model coding system.

CL9= EuroAccord/TSX with K24A2 I4 engine
CU2=EuroAccord/TSX with K24Z3 I4 engine
CU4= TSX with J35Z6 V6 engine

More info:

In Europe they have two more engine choices:

2.0L Petrol engine model-CU1 with R20A3 engine
2.2L Diesel engine model-CU3 with N22A2 iDTEC engine

When the wagon arrive in the fall, it should have the 2.4L engine- CW2

Originally Posted by No1nfoProvided
Thanks for the help tech. Is there a naming scheme for the engines? For instance, K24Z3 - K = something 24 = 2.4 liters, etc? O_o. This is all so confusing. I googled this last night and I learned some pretty interesting stuff about how BMW, Mercedes, and Lexus names their cars based on engine liter size after the class of the car.
Yes it can be very confusing. K is the series of engine and 24 means 2.4L displacement.

The K24 engine has various application with different compression ratio/hp/torque rating. You can find K24 in CRV, Accord, TSX and Element in various state of tune, hence the A1/A2/A4/A8/Z1/Z3 etc designations.
